Baricci’s Brunello di Montalcino is a site-driven Sangiovese from the family’s tiny Colombaio parcel on the famed Montosoli cru north of Montalcino, where galestro-rich, stony soils and a cool, breezy microclimate favor extended ripening. The wine is known for its poised, mineral-edged elegance and aromatic complexity that reflect the long Baricci association with this historic plot.
